SOFTWARE ECOLOGY

Authors

  • Микола Олександрович Сидоров National Aviation University

Keywords:

Software, software engineering, "green" information technologies, software ecosystems.

Abstract

Using ecological approach to software research is presented. Basics of the software ecology as a new branch of the software engineering are defined. Three directions of software ecology researchs (“green” software, sustainable development, digital ecosystems) are looked. The a vitiation simulator as example is presented.

Author Biography

Микола Олександрович Сидоров, National Aviation University

Prof., Dean of Computer Science Faculty, Head of Software Engineering Department of the National Aviation University. Scientific interests: software engineering, education.

References

[Баландин, 1999] Р.К. Баландин, В.Н. Вернадский: жизнь, мысль, бессмертие. – М., «Знание», 1979.

[Сидоров, 2006] М.О.Сидоров. Экология программного обеспечения. – Материалы Всеукраинской конференции аспирантов и студентов «Инженерия программного обеспечения 2006» – К.: НАУ, 2006.

[Мазур, 2006] И.И. Мазур, О.И. Молданов. Курс инженерной экологии: - М.: Высш.шк., 1999. – 447 c.

[Сидоров, 1990] Н.А. Сидоров, А.Н. Шарепа. Средство для утилизации программного обеспечения // УСиМ. – 1990. – №5. – С. 50 – 54.

[Lehman, 1985] M.M. Lehman, L.A. Belady. Program Evolution. – Academic Press. – 1985. – 532 p.

[Николаев, 1985] В.Н. Николаев, В.Н. Брук. Системотехника: методы и приложения. – Ленинград. –

Машиностроение. – 1985. – 190 с.

[ Messershmitt, 2003] D.G. Messershmitt, C. Szyperski. Software Ecosystems: Understanding an Indispensable Technology and Industry. – MIT press. – 2003. – 233 p.

[Sommerville, 2001] I. Sommerville. Software Engineering. – Addition- Wesley. – 2001. – 625 p.

[Угольницкий, 2002] Г.Л. Угольницкий. Иерархическое управление устойчивым развитием социальних организаций. – Общественная наука и современность. – №3. – 2002. – С. 133 – 140.

[Вернадский, 1994] В.Н. Вернадский. Несколько слов о неосфере. – Успехи современной биологии. – №18. – 1994. – С. 113 – 120.

[2000] Словарь терминов по экологии. – 2000 г. – 210 с.

[Dyllick, 2002] I. Dyllick, K. Hockerts Beyond the business case for corporate sustainability. – Busenes strategy and the Environment. – vol. 11. – pp. 130 – 141.

[Chen, 2008] I. W. Chen, R.T. Watson Information systems and ecological sustainability. – Journal of systems and Information technology.- v. 140. – n.3. – 2008. – pp. 186 – 201.

[IBM Software, 2008 ] IBM Software: A green strategy for your entire organization. IBM Software for а greener world June. 2008. NY 10589. U.S.A. Produced in the United States of America. May 2008.

[Турнов, 2008] Н. Турнов. Зеленый свет для ASUS // PC WEEK/UE. – 24(93). – 2008.

[Сидоров, 1989] Н.А. Сидоров. Повторное использование программного обеспечения// Кибернетика. – 1989. - №3 – С. 46 – 51.

[Сидоров, 1994] Н.А. Сидоров. Утилизация программного обеспечения – экономический аспект// Кибернетика и системный анализ. – 1994. – №.3. – с. 151 – 166.

[Lungu, 2009] M.F. Lungu. Reverse Engineering Software Ecosystems. – Doct. Diss. – USI. – 2009. –208 p.

[Florina, 2000] C. Florina The digital ecosystem – creating digital divides. – Conf. Proc. – oct. 16. 2000.

[Webber, 2009]. L. Webber, M. Wallance Green Tech: thow two and to plan implement sustain – able IT solutions. – FBACOM. – 2209. – 29 p.

[Velye, 2008] Y. Velye, A. Velye, R. Elsenpeter Green IT: Rednee your Information systems Environmental input while adding to the bottom line. – 2008.

[Schulz, 2009] G. Schulz. The Green and Virtual Data Center.- Taylors Francis G. – 2009. – 218 p.

[Boehm, 1987] B.W. Boehm. Improving Software Productivity // Computer, Vol. 20. – n. 9. – 1987. – P. 43 –57.

[Biggerstaff, 1984] Т. Biggerstaff. Foreword //IEEE Trans. on Software Engeneer. Vol. 10. – n. 5. – 1984. – P. 474 – 476.

Prieto-Diaz, 1987] R. Prieto-Diaz Domian. Analysis For Reusability // Compsac 87 Oct., 7 – 9. –1987. – P. 23-30.

ГОСТ 52107-2003 Ресурсосбережение. Классификация и определение показателей.

ГОСТ 52104-2003 Ресурсосодержание. Термины и определения. 28. [Любимский, 2009] Э.З. Любимский. На пути к построению общества программ. – Программирование. – №1. – 2009. – C. 4 – 10.

[Луцький М., 2010] М. Луцький, М. Сидоров, Ю. Рябокінь Підтримка придатності та супроводження експлуатації програмного забезпечення авіаційної техніки. – Проблеми програмування. – №23. – Київ. – 2010. – с. 229 – 239.

Issue

Section

SOFTWARE ECOLOGY